Hydroxypropyl Cyclodextrin

Often labeled as: Encapsulation System

The donut-shaped molecule that protects Retinol.

๐Ÿ”ฌ How It Actually Works

A carbohydrate shaped like a hollow cone. It is used to encapsulate highly unstable ingredients (like Retinol), protecting them from air and light until they touch the skin.

๐Ÿ’– Why your skin loves it

Ensures expensive active ingredients actually work and reduces their irritation potential.
